Nut and Seed Milk vs. Cow milk

When Jen introduced me to raw food, she taught me how to make nut milk as a substitute for cow's milk. One main element of being a raw foodist is to avoid any animal products. That includes animal milk. In today's globalized economy, it's harder and harder to know exactly where our food comes from and what kind of chemicals are in cow diets from which eventually goes into its milk which we consume. Nut milk is said to be far superior to animal's milk because it does not contain any cholesterol or lactose (a kind of sugar). In addition, it contains natural oils which are good for our bodies.
